Friends of All Saints
The Friends of All Saints East Budleigh was set up about 15 years ago with the aim of engaging with the local community (whether regular church attenders or not) to raise funds to help protect and preserve the fabric of the Church and maintain the Churchyard in good condition. The Friends organise events including talks, concerts and the popular East Budleigh Scarecrow Festival.
EAST BUDLEIGH SCARECROW FESTIVAL WEEKEND 7th and 8th June 2025
The East Budleigh Scarecrow Festival is back on Saturday 7th and Sunday 8th June! We encourage you to join us for a weekend of fun and games for every age.
As well as providing an imaginative display of scarecrows created by our village residents using their wit, invention and recycling skills, there are plenty of activities and refreshments to enjoy.
The Village Hall will be at the heart of this event, where refreshments, including bacon rolls and cream teas, will be on sale between 11am and 4pm each day, along with a variety of stalls featuring local crafts and activities, cakes, pre-loved books, and plants. Don’t miss East Devon Rock Choir and Budleigh Salterton Male Voice Choir both performing on Saturday. There will be musical entertainment on Sunday by our popular local performers.
The Scarecrow Festival would not be the same without the ‘Roger Conant Duck Race’. Be prepared to get your feet wet at 3pm as you get your duck ready to beat the best of the rest in this fierce competition from ‘East Budleigh’ to ‘Salem’ to win a cash prize. And if you don’t win on Saturday, don’t worry, there’s another chance on Sunday!
Some wonderful local businesses are supporting our fundraising event and have generously provided great prizes to be won. To win a prize, head to the Raffle ticket station to be in-it-to-win-it. In particular, we thank Gilbert Stephens Solicitors for their sponsorship of the festival.
Up at the church there will be a display of knitted garments being prepared to send to Moldova with the charity CR2EE. Fancy a panoramic view of the area? Well, you’re in luck! There will be a chance to go up the All Saints bell tower to admire the rolling countryside views. You can also try your hand at bellringing on both afternoons between 2 and 4pm.
Whether you are a dog owner or just have a soft spot for those four-legged canines, join us on the Recreation Field at midday on Sunday for the East Budleigh Dog Show. You will also find an impressive display of classic cars and rally cars in the village throughout the day.
Our event will close with a Songs of Praise service in All Saints Church at 6pm on Sunday evening.
